Outline of Annual Research Achievements

We documented degradation rates, drivers and possible counter measures taking case studies from three paired watersheds found in three echo-hydrological environments of the Upper Blue Nile Basin, northwest Ethiopia. Overall, the basin is experiencing a general trend both towards “more people more trees” and “more people more erosion” situations. In terms of land use, a general inverse relationship between gully density and area coverage of vegetation land use types was observed with the exception of Guder site. Moreover, the land khat crop in Aba Gerima could reduce runoff on average by 60% compared to land covered by annual crop (teff).

Strategy for Future Research Activity

We will continue studying runoff initiation mechanisms and relate this to causes of gully development in Guder site and the activity on understand hydrologic response under khat field in Aba Gerima site by making more observations and monitoring.
